/ˈemfəsɪs/ |
|
| |
1 | special importance or attention that is given to one thing in particular 重点;重要性 |
| +on The main emphasis should be on quality rather than quantity. 主要的重点应该放在质量上而不是数量上。 |
| place/lay/put emphasis on sth We should place greater emphasis on staff development. 我们应该更加重视员工发展。 |
| |
2 | the extra loudness with which you say a particular phrase , word , or part of a word so that people give special attention to it (语气上的)强调,重音 |
| ‘I will not!’ she said with emphasis. ‘我不干!’她强调说。 |
| +on The emphasis is usually on the first syllable. 重音通常落在第一个音节上。 |
